Density as a politics of value: Regulation, speculation, and popular urbanism
Density is at the centre of urban change, and is often politicised. Building on Geographical and Urban scholarship, we set out a critical approach to understanding density through a focus on value. Following a review of key approaches to density, we show that while value is often at stake in efforts to manage, change, defend, or promote densities of different kinds, it has rarely been the explicit focus of critical research on density. We address this by outlining how density propositions entail a politics of value through three inter-related urban domains: speculation, regulation, and the popular, followed by consequences for future research.

期刊介绍: Progress in Human Geography is the peer-review journal of choice for those wanting to know about the state of the art in all areas of research in the field of human geography - philosophical, theoretical, thematic, methodological or empirical. Concerned primarily with critical reviews of current research, PiHG enables a space for debate about questions, concepts and findings of formative influence in human geography.
